Stable Cannabinoid Expression
Stable Cannabinoid Expression refers to cannabis lines bred for consistent, predictable ratios of THC, CBD, or other cannabinoids across generations and growing conditions. Rather than describing a single genetic lineage, this classification groups cultivars and breeding projects where cannabinoid profiles remain largely uniform—minimizing the biochemical drift common in stabilizing hybrid populations. Breeders pursuing this trait typically employ selective breeding, backcrossing, or inbreeding protocols to lock in target ratios. Stable expression is particularly valuable in regulated breeding programs seeking reproducible chemistry for seed production or phytochemical research. Environmental factors still influence final cannabinoid content, but genetically stable lines show less variation than unstable hybrids or early-generation crosses.

Breeders working toward stable expression prioritize multi-generational testing and phenotype consistency, often using test crosses or progeny trials to confirm heritability before releasing seeds. Stabilized lines serve as reliable parent stock for creating predictable F1 hybrids or as end products for cultivators requiring batch-to-batch uniformity.
